Resizing windows on linux
Here’s an easy way to resize windows on Fedora 23 and probably most other Linux distributions:
- Hold ALT and right click (and hold) with your mouse
- Move the mouse to resize
Using this method the window will resize as if you hovered your mouse over the nearest corner and resized it manually.
